Attachment (1): (Draft) Statement of Requirements Blackout Drapes 1.0 INTRODUCTION. Maxwell AFB, AL requires the purchase and installation of Blackout drapes for the OTS dorms 1489 1491 i n the locations specified in Appendix A. 2.0 DESCRIPTION OF ITEMS. The following items are required for performance under this contract. 2.1. Drapes: The contractor shall provide 240 blackout drapes that meet specifications in sections 2.1.1- 2.1.2.1 2.1.1. The contractor shall provide 240 Blackout Drapes that meets the following minimum requirements: 2.1.1.1. Blackout lined drapes lining must be cloth 2.1.1.2. Conventional Pinch pleats 2.1.1.3. Heavy Duty baton draw rods, two way draw. 2.1.1.4. Fabrics must meet or exceed Flame retardancy standards NFPA 701. 2.1.1.5. Fabric color TBD100% polyester 2.1.1.6. Weights at corners of bottom hem 2.1.1.7. Blackout Drapes 92"W X 73"L 2.1.1.8. Custom Made Ripplefold Drapes including Hardware Tracks, Pull Rods and Hooks 2.1.1.9. Wall mounted track just below the ceiling with drapes suspended from hooks under the wall mounted track. (Wall is sheetrock) Window dimensions 72 wide x 60 high. 2.1.2.0. Drape will be mounted just below the ceiling and hang blow the window total length of drapes is 73inches. Drapes will open pass the widow on both sides total track length will be 92 inches. 2.1.2.1. Snapped tape is hemmed to flat panels. With weights at bottom corners. Style: Center Pull, Fullness 100%. Fabric: Blackout Fabric. 2.2 INSTALLATION REQUIREMENTS : 2.2.1. The contractor shall be responsible for providing all labor to deliver and install all of the Drapes. The contractor shall complete delivery and installation of the Drapes free of any defects. The delivery of the Drapes is subject to acceptance by the Government. The Contracting Officer reserves the right to accept or reject the drapes. If the Drapes are not accepted the contractor may be responsible for replacement or repair of any drapes deemed damaged by the Contracting Officer at no additional cost to the Government 2.2.2 The Contractor is responsible for transporting and unloading old drapes and hardware at base supply bldg.1154 less than 2 miles from the buildings. Contractor is responsible to dispose of all trash in contractor provided dumpsters. 3.0. DELIVERY REQUIREMENTS: The contractor shall propose a realistic delivery date for meeting the requirements identified in this solicitation. The delivery date shall take into consideration availability, ordering, shipping, installation and any other factors that may affect the delivery of the items proposed under this solicitation. The contract completion date shall be expressed in terms of days after contract award. If the contractor fails to meet its proposed delivery date the contract maybe subject to provide the Government with equitable consideration for not meeting the proposed delivery date. 4.0. WARRANTY: The contractor shall provide any OEM pass through warranty and standard commercial warranties applicable to the products being purchased at no cost and provide the Government with a copy of the warranty prior to contract award. 5.0 GENERAL INFORMATION: Items must be brand new. Refurbished items are not authorized.
